Package co.arcs.groove.basking.event.Events

Examples of co.arcs.groove.basking.event.Events.GeneratePlaylistsProgressChangedEvent


                        .compareTo(o1.getSong().getUserData().getTimeAdded());
            }
        });

        int totalItems = favoriteItems.size() + collectionItems.size();
        bus.post(new GeneratePlaylistsProgressChangedEvent(this, 0, totalItems));

        writePlaylist(new File(syncPath, "GS Favorites.m3u"), favoriteItems, 0, totalItems);
        writePlaylist(new File(syncPath, "GS Collection.m3u"),
                collectionItems,
                favoriteItems.size(),
View Full Code Here


        int i = startIndex;

        for (SyncPlan.Item item : items) {
            writeItemToPlaylistBuffer(sb, item);
            bus.post(new GeneratePlaylistsProgressChangedEvent(this, ++i, totalItems));
        }

        Files.write(sb.toString(), playlistFile, Charsets.UTF_8);
    }
View Full Code Here

TOP

Related Classes of co.arcs.groove.basking.event.Events.GeneratePlaylistsProgressChangedEvent

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.